Larry E. Haines (born 11 April 1938) was a Republican member of the Maryland Senate from 1991 to 2011.[1]

Background

Larry Haines was elected to the Maryland Senate in 1991 to represent District 5,[1] which covers Carroll and Baltimore County. Haines graduated from Mt. Airy High School and attended Frederick Community College.[1]

Career

Haines has been a real estate broker and an appraiser and is a former dairy farmer.[1] He was a member of the Maryland Association of Realtors (legislative committee, 1986–90), chair of the Legislative Committee, Carroll County Association of Realtors, from 1986–90, a member of the American Association of Certified Appraisers, and a director of the Bank of Maryland Carroll County.[1]

He received the Realtor of the Year award by the Carroll County Association of Realtors in 1975.[1]

Haines was a member of the Housing Study Committee for the city of Westminster from 1974–80, and a member of the Board of Zoning Appeals for the city of Westminster from 1983-89.[1]
